Jefferson County Man Faces OWI Charge after Adams County Chase

According to an Adams County Sheriff’s Office press release, 32 year old Daniel P. Rechlin from Jefferson is facing charges of OWI and Vehicle Operator Flee/Elude Officer for an incident that happened on November 6 at about 2:15 a.m. Before the incident occurred, an Adams County Deputy was northbound on 11th Ave. approaching a stop sign at Czech Ave. in the Town of Preston. Rechlin was driving a black SUV and approached the deputy from the south at a high rate of speed. The deputy stopped at the stop sign and as the deputy proceeded, the black SUV went through the intersection without stopping for the stop sign and passed the deputy on the left at about 25-30 miles per hour. The deputy activated emergency lights and sirens to initiate a traffic stop. The vehicle accelerated away reaching speeds of almost 90 miles per hour. Then the vehicle went through the stop sign at Cypress Ave. and west eastbound, then turning northbound on 10th Ave and continued at speeds of about 95 miles per hour. The vehicle went through the stop sign at State Highway 21 at about 80 miles per hour. The vehicle eventually struck an oak tree near State Highway 13, which caused significant damage. Deputies on scene rendered medical aid for the single occupant until an ambulance arrived on scene. Rechlin was transported via helicopter to the hospital for his injuries. The accident is being investigated by the Wisconsin State Patrol.
